#559cb4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#559cb4 is composed of 33.3% red, 61.2% green and 70.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 52.8% cyan, 13.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 29.4% black. It has a hue angle of 195.2 degrees, a saturation of 38.8% and a lightness of 52%. #559cb4 color hex could be obtained by blending #aaffff with #003969. Closest websafe color is: #6699cc.

#559cb4 color description : Moderate blue.

#559cb4 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#559cb4 has RGB values of R:85, G:156, B:180 and CMYK values of C:0.53, M:0.13, Y:0, K:0.29. Its decimal value is 5610676.

Shades and Tints of #559cb4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030607 is the darkest color, while #f8fbfc is the lightest one.

Tones of #559cb4

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#848585 is the less saturated color, while #13bdf6 is the most saturated one.
